Ford SYNC units to be replaced by BlackBerry’s QNX, Microsoft ditched

ford_sync_logo-blackberryBig win for BlackBerry as Ford has reportedly decided to ditch their in-car Ford SYNC technologies partnership with Microsoft and begin using BlackBerry’s QNX technology on future automobile units from here on out. According to a report from Bloomberg one of the main reasons for this transition is that QNX is “less expensive” than licensing Microsoft’s in-car technologies.
